实现MySQL一个数据库的表拼接另一个数据库
整体流程
首先,我们需要在目标数据库中创建一个新的表,然后从源数据库中取出数据,最后将数据插入到目标数据库的新表中。
以下是整个过程的步骤表格:
步骤 | 操作 |
---|---|
1 | 创建目标数据库的新表 |
2 | 从源数据库中取出数据 |
3 | 将数据插入到目标数据库的新表 |
具体操作步骤
步骤一:创建目标数据库的新表
首先,我们需要连接到目标数据库,并创建一个新的表,例如命名为new_table
。
CREATE TABLE new_table (
id INT PRIMARY KEY,
name VARCHAR(50)
);
这段代码的意思是在目标数据库中创建一个新表new_table
,该表包含两个字段:id
为整数类型且为主键,name
为字符串类型。
步骤二:从源数据库中取出数据
接下来,我们需要连接到源数据库,并从源数据库的表中取出数据,例如表名为old_table
。
SELECT * FROM old_table;
这段代码的意思是从源数据库中的old_table
表中选择所有数据。
步骤三:将数据插入到目标数据库的新表
最后,我们需要将从源数据库中取出的数据插入到目标数据库的新表new_table
中。
INSERT INTO new_table (id, name) VALUES (1, 'John');
这段代码的意思是将数据插入到new_table
表中,插入了一个id
为1,name
为'John'的记录。
序列图
sequenceDiagram
participant 小白
participant 开发者
小白->>开发者: 请求教学如何实现MySQL表拼接
开发者->>小白: 解释整个流程及操作步骤
小白->>开发者: 开始操作
开发者->>小白: 指导操作过程
关系图
erDiagram
CUSTOMER ||--o{ ORDER : places
ORDER ||--|{ LINE-ITEM : contains
通过以上步骤和代码示例,你应该能够顺利实现MySQL一个数据库的表拼接另一个数据库的操作。如果有任何疑问,随时联系我进行进一步的指导。祝你学习顺利!